European Union: EU Common Agricultural Policy Reform
Just over one third of the European Union (EU) budget, the Common Agricultural Policy (CAP) for 2023-2027 was formally adopted after extensive stakeholder dialogue and negotiation between the co-legislating EU institutions: the European Commission, the Council of Member States (MS) Agriculture Ministers (AGRIFISH), and the European Parliament

Agriculture - European Union
EU agricultural policy covers a wide range of areas, including food quality, traceability, trade and promotion of EU farm products. The EU financially supports its farmers and encourages sustainable and eco-friendly practices, while also investing in the development of rural areas
The common agricultural policy at a glance | European Commission
Launched in 1962, the EU's common agricultural policy (CAP) is a partnership between agriculture and society, and between Europe and its farmers. It aims to: support farmers and improve agricultural productivity, ensuring a stable supply of affordable food; safeguard European Union farmers to make a reasonable living;

The new common agricultural policy: 2023-27 - European Commission
The new CAP contains a number of policy reforms to support the transition towards sustainable agriculture and forestry in the EU. A greener CAP. The new CAP supports agriculture in making a much stronger contribution to the goals of the European Green Deal: higher green ambitions: CAP plans will be in line with environmental and climate legislation. A fairer, greener and more performance based EU agricultural policy
To respond to changing needs and challenges, the EU is working towards a new agricultural policy. The EU's common agricultural policy: supports 7 million beneficiaries across the EU; provides high-quality food to 447 million Europeans; has a budget of €386.6 billion, one third of the total EU budget; contributes to climate action with some 40% of its budget; What is new in the policy? Enlargement countries | European Commission
Agricultural trade relations between the EU and Turkey are governed by the EU-Turkey agreement on the trade of agricultural products. The agreement was amended in 2006, to take account of the enlargement of the EU in 2004, and then again in 2018, to take account of a change of definition in a quota for beef granted to the EU
The impact of the common agricultural policy on developing countries
Being the biggest world agri-food importer and exporter, the European Union plays an important role in international agricultural markets. The Common Agricultural Policy (CAP) has considerable influence on international agri-food market. With the CAP 2014-2020, the distortive effect of the policy have been dramatically reduced

The Enlargement of the Union | Fact Sheets on the European Union
Objectives. The EU's enlargement policy aims to unite European countries in a common political and economic project. Guided by the Union's values and subject to strict conditions, enlargement has proved to be one of the most successful tools in promoting political, economic and societal reforms, and in consolidating peace, stability and
